Common Issues and Errors Related to u2fcr.dll
D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.
- U2fcr.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).
- U2fcr.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
- U2fcr.dll Access Violation: This points to a situation where a process has attempted to interact with u2fcr.dll in a way that violates system or application rules. This might be due to incorrect programming, memory overflows, or the running process lacking necessary permissions.
- This application failed to start because u2fcr.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error occurs when an application tries to access a DLL file that doesn't exist in the system. Reinstalling the application can restore the missing DLL file if it was included in the original software package.
- Cannot register u2fcr.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
